Hey guys, does anyone know how I could find out my breath reading from when I was charged? I was charged 2 years ago with DD and cannot find my court letter anywhere. I really need the reading as I need to state it when applying to get car insurance (hoping I passed my medical today). Also do DVLA contact me when they have my results from the medical or can I contact them also? Any help would be great :)
 
DVLA will inform you if you have passed your medical outright. That takes 8-14 days.
if you have failed outright (as in a CDT reading of 3.0 plus) they would write to you in a similar time frame.
If they decide to write to your GP for information - which they are increasingly doing - you could be weeks (and weeks) away from an answer. So if you have not heard from them in 8-10 days, contact them to see what your situation is.
If you contact the court, with the EXACT date you were convicted then they may look it up for you, but some records only show the conviction as drink driving and the punishment, rather than the exact reading. If you had a solicitor then they will have it in your case notes.
Only other thing is..... did you tell your partner / close friend / employer who perhaps have a better memory that you have?

I already spoke to my doctor regarding this so I hope this speeds up the process. Yeah I told them but their memory is as bad as mine haha. I’ll email my lawyer and ask him. Thanks
 
your solicitor will certainly have your reading on file.
You could ask your surgery if they have received a letter from DVLA in the last day or so, and if they have, remind them to reply promptly (please!) because DVLA do not chase the doctor up, if they do write to them, for 6 weeks.
